Необходимо, не меняя значения переменных, изменить результат их сравнения.
var a:Point = new Point(5); var b:Point = new Point(1); trace(a, "<", b, "=", a < b);//(x=5, y=0) < (x=1, y=0) = false // какой-то код здесь trace(a, "<", b, "=", a < b);//(x=5, y=0) < (x=1, y=0) = true
2 комментария
Переопределить операнд сравнения?
AS3 не поддерживает переопределение операндов.